at annie George Whiiejield Chadwick Dircclor , EORGE Whitefield Chadwick, an eminent composer, conductor, author, and educator, has served as Director of the Conservatory for the past thirty years. He was born in Lowell, hlassachusetts, November 13, 18545. At the age of fifteen he received his first organ lessons from his brother, three years later he entered the Conservatory and studied with Dudley Buck, George VVhiting, and Stephen Emery. Later he studied organ and composition under Eugene Thayer. When only twenty-two he became the head of the Milsic Department at Olivet College, Micliigan. After serving one year in this capacity, he went to Leipzig for instructions in organ playing and in composition under Jadassohn and Reinecke. He won much distinction there in the Held of composition: especially commended were his two string quartettes and his overture that had been suggested to him by VVashington Irving's Rip Van Wfinklef' fThis overture was first presented to the American public by the Harvard lVIusical Association in 187 9.j Nh: Chadwick continued his study under Joseph Rheinberger in lVIunich. After his success abroad, he returned to Boston and joined the faculty of the Conservatory in 1881, teaching Harmony and Composition. - In 1897 he became its Director. Under 'his Directorship, the Conservatory has risen to its present prom- inence as one of the highest of musical Lmiversities. Mr. Chadwick has had as pupils many well-known American musicians, includ- ing 1Vallace Goodrich, Frederick S. Converse, Arthur Wlhiting, Horatio Parker, Henry Hadley, Edward Burlingame Hall, and Daniel Gregory Mason. As a composer, he has achieved success because his works show extensive tech- nical equipment, liberal and versatile tastes, fluent melodic inventions, and mastery of the classical form. Only last December the Conservatory Orchestra and Chorus performed lVIr. Chadwick's Christmas Cantata, Noel.', His works include operas, symphonies, overtures, chamber music, choral ballads, and songs. lVIr. Chadwick was awarded the honorary degree of 1VIaster of Arts by Yale University in 1897, and that of Doctor of Laws by Tufts College in 1905. In 1908 he was elected to the American Academy of Arts and Letters. The class of 1927 is indeed grateful for the inspiration of Mhz Chadwick and his interest in each of its members.
